Best Edgewood Public Elementary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public elementary schools serving 579 students in the neighborhood of Edgewood, Providence, RI.
The top-ranked public elementary schools in Edgewood are Edward S. Rhodes School and Edgewood Highland.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Edgewood, Providence, RI public elementary schools have an average math proficiency score of 12% (versus the Rhode Island public elementary school average of 30%), and reading proficiency score of 35% (versus the 31%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 61%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Rhode Island public elementary school average of 49% (majority Hispanic).
